WHAT SHOULD I BRING OUT ON THE BOAT?
Appropriate attire such as lightweight clothing, hat, sunglasses, sunscreen, and food. Everything else is covered.

WHAT IS THE AVERAGE TIP FOR A CHARTER?
On average, clients tip roughly 15% depending on customer service, experience, and efficiency.
